VirtualBox Guest Additions
The Guest Additions are designed to be installed inside a virtual machine after the guest operating system has been set up. They consist of device drivers and system applications that optimize the guest operating system for better performance and usability.

UTM
ParrotOS can be easily virtualized on macOS systems equipped with Apple Silicon (M-series chips). To achieve this, we recommend using UTM, a popular open-source virtualization software for Mac.
